Some tips for your application 🫡
Understand the Role: Familiarise yourself with the responsibilities of a Bid Writer. Highlight your experience in writing compelling bids and proposals, as well as your understanding of the facilities management sector.
Tailor Your CV: Customise your CV to reflect relevant skills and experiences that align with the job description. Emphasise your writing skills, attention to detail, and any previous success in securing bids.
Craft a Strong Cover Letter: Write a cover letter that showcases your passion for the role and the company. Mention specific achievements in bid writing and how they relate to the organisation's goals and values.
Proofread Your Application: Before submitting, thoroughly proofread your application materials. Ensure there are no spelling or grammatical errors, as attention to detail is crucial for a Bid Writer.
How to prepare for a job interview at Confidential
✨Research the Company
Before your interview, take some time to understand the company's values, mission, and recent projects. This will not only help you tailor your answers but also show your genuine interest in the organisation.
✨Showcase Your Writing Skills
As a Bid Writer, your writing skills are crucial. Be prepared to discuss your previous work and possibly provide samples. Highlight how your writing has contributed to successful bids in the past.
✨Prepare for Scenario Questions
Expect questions that assess your problem-solving abilities and how you handle tight deadlines. Think of specific examples from your experience where you successfully managed challenging situations.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
At the end of the interview, have a few thoughtful questions ready. Inquire about the team dynamics, the types of projects you'll be working on, or how success is measured in the role. This demonstrates your enthusiasm and forward-thinking attitude.
